Warren Buffett, chairman of Berkshire Hathaway Inc., said the US investment environment still offers opportunities even as investor behavior grows increasingly speculative. The remarks highlight a shift in market sentiment.
Walter Bloomberg reported on May 2 that Buffett said he has never seen US investors act as speculatively as they do now.
He described a gambling-like mood as spreading across the broader market.
Even in that environment, Buffett said, investment opportunities still remain.
The remarks are being interpreted as a warning sign on investor sentiment amid a recent debate over overheating in asset markets.
Market participants are closely watching how changes in investor behavior could affect asset-price volatility and market structure. Liquidity and investment flows are expected to be key variables going forward.
